    Development of selected routines (procedures) in the CAM post-processing for CNC Vertical Machining Centers
    (GMIT, 2018) Tuguldur Tulga; Gunther C. Stehr; Batbayar Erdenee
    CAD/CAM software are used for modelling and simulating. However, they are not enough for the CNC machines to manufacture a product. Here, the post-processing plays an important role customizing the CAD/CAM codes and making them understandable for the machine. It doesn‘t matter whether the CNC machine is modern or expensive, each machines need postprocessing to ensure the codes are optimum for the machines to operate at its finest.
